Serbia, Kingdom. A Red Cross Society Decoration, c.1916 consisting of a blue enamelled Romanian Cross with clusters of nine gilt rays in eac First TypeInstituted 1882. Type II. In silver and enamels, a red cross featuring a double headed eagle with the Red Cross emblem on the center, surmounted by a royal crown, measures 40 mm (w) x 62. 5 mm (h), worn on original white trifold ribbon, dark patina, enamels intact, in very fine condition.
